بررسی روال امبد کردن فونت به پروژه و اشکال در آن

سلام
من یک فونت فارسی را که در پروژه ام به آن نیاز داشتم به کتابخانه وارد کردم یعنی از طریق font embeding آن را به کتابخانه وارد کردم ولی وقتی خروجی پروژه ام را در یک سیستم دیگه امتحان میکنم باز اون فونت را نمی شناسه و یک فونت جایگزین مثل تایمز را به جاش نمایش میده.
آیا من در انجام مراحل اشتباه کردم و باید در یک مرحله دیگر آن را از کتابخانه وارد پروژه ام میکردم؟ یعنی کافیه فقط فونت وارد کتابخانه بشه و در اونجا مثل بقیه اشیا ببینیمش یا مراحل دیگه هم داره.؟ من به نظرم میاد مراحل دیگه ای که نمیدونم چیه نیاز باشه ... لطفا را هنمایی کنید.
 
سلام
روی all بوده. ولی باز مشکل داره.
من سر یه کار دیگه این کار را کردم و مشکل نداشت. نمیدونم حالا چی شده؟
 
تو نامگذاری نمیتونه باشه. اگه تو نامگذاری باشه باید در همون تست اولم باید فونت دیگری را جایگزین کنه. این اشکال وقتی اتفاق می افته که تو سیستم دیگه ای که اون قلم را نداره امتحان می کنم.
برای اینکه بیشتر در جریان مشکلم قرار بگیرید کد مربوط به اون قسمترا براتون میگذارم:


[PHPS]

var karim:Font2 = new Font2();
var tfm1:TextFormat = new TextFormat();
casePhotoPage1.text = tText;
casePhotoPage1.autoSize = TextFieldAutoSize.CENTER;
casePhotoPage1.selectable = false;
tfm1.font = karim.fontName;
tfm1.size = 30;
tfm1.color = 0x00FFFF;
casePhotoPage1.setTextFormat(tfm1);
casePhotoPage1.cacheAsBitmap = true;



[/PHPS]
 

triton

کاربر فعال
برای TextField از defaultTextFormat استفاده کن و TextFormat را به اون نسبت بده و بعد از اینکار text خودت را قرار بده
 
سلام میشه واضحتر بفرمایید دقیقا متوجه منظور شما نشدم. باید چه کار کنم؟ آیا مشکل فونتم با این کار برطرف میشه؟
 

جدیدترین ارسال ها

بالا